thymus ['θaɪməs] adj.
médic. An organ of the lymph system where T lymphocytes T cells develop and mature. The thymus is important for normal immune system development early in life and is at its largest size at puberty. The thymus declines in size and function during adult life, eventually being replaced by fat. voir également lymphatic system, T lymphocyte
